Technical Problem

The existing scroll compressors have high machining difficulty in positioning the stationary scroll plate, requiring precision tooling and exhibiting assembly errors, which affect sealing performance and operational stability.

Method used

A compression positioning assembly is adopted, including a main frame, a stationary scroll structure, a moving scroll structure, and a limiting ring. By setting first and second mating parts and positioning structures on the main frame, the circumferential, axial, and radial movement of the stationary scroll is restricted, ensuring the stable positioning of the stationary scroll.

Benefits of technology

It simplifies the assembly process of scroll compressors, improves the installation accuracy and operational stability of the stationary scroll plate, enhances sealing performance and energy efficiency, and reduces processing difficulty and cost.

Abstract

The embodiment of the utility model provides a kind of compression positioning assembly and scroll compressor, wherein, compression positioning assembly includes: mainframe, and the assembly hole for crankshaft is passed is equipped on mainframe, and the first cooperation part extending along the axial direction;Static scroll structure, be located on mainframe, static scroll structure is equipped with the second cooperation part that projects outwards along radial direction;Limiting ring, cover static scroll structure outer, limiting ring is located at the axial one end of second cooperation part, and the outer diameter of second cooperation part is greater than the inner diameter of limiting ring, to limit the axial floating range of static scroll structure;The circumferential movement of static scroll structure is limited by positioning structure, and the radial movement of static scroll structure is limited by the clearance cooperation between the inner periphery surface of first cooperation part and the outer periphery surface of second cooperation part.The technical scheme of the utility model limits the displacement of static scroll structure in circumferential direction, axial direction and radial direction, reduces the processing difficulty of static scroll structure and mainframe, improves processing efficiency.
